+# Project Overview
+
+This project provides scripts and tools to build and run the WeChat DevTools on Linux (GNOME desktop). It helps assemble the required NW.js / Node / native modules and packaging so the DevTools can be used and updated on Linux systems.
+
+The project is adapted from https://github.com/dragonation/wechat-devtools/ and aims to make a working Linux distribution of the official WeChat DevTools.

+# System Requirements
+
+* A Linux desktop system based on GNOME is preferred (other desktop environments may have issues; untested)
+* CI auto-builds require specific glibc and libstdc++ versions: glibc >= 2.23, libstdc++ >= 3.4.21
+* ~~If you download the `wine` version, you need `wine` and `wine-binfmt` support; version 5.0+ recommended~~

+# Building Yourself
+
+> Note:
+> If you want to build the wine version, set the environment variable `export WINE=true`. Note: This is not supported.
+
+## Method 0 (Recommended)
+
+This method has a ~99% success rate; it may fail with unstable networks due to mirror availability limitations.
+
+1. If building the `wine` version, install `wine` and `wine-binfmt` in your Linux environment first.
+2. Install `docker` and `docker-compose`.
+3. Clone this project:
+ ```
+ git clone --recurse-submodules https://github.com/msojocs/wechat-web-devtools-linux.git
+ ```
+4. Run the following command in your local project directory to build the DevTools:
+ ```
+ tools/build-with-docker.sh
+ ```
+5. (Optional) Run the following command to install the application icon:
+ ```
+ ./tools/install-desktop-icon-node
+ ```
+
+After that, you can launch WeChat DevTools by clicking the application icon or running `bin/wechat-devtools` from the command line.
+
+## Method 1
+
+Since `node-gyp` and `nw-gyp` are used, this method can encounter unpredictable issues due to `python` and `node` versions (e.g., no error messages but modules silently fail to build with node 15.0.1). However, the Docker build method handles these issues for you.
+
+1. If building the `wine` version, install `wine` and `wine-binfmt` in your Linux environment first.
+2. Install build dependencies for `nodegit`: `python2.7 python3.6+ libkrb5-dev gcc openssl libssh2-1-dev g++ make pkg-config`.
+
+ Also, older `7z` versions may have issues (minimum version untested; e.g., the one in ubuntu16.04 doesn't work). See the [`Dockerfile`](docker/Dockerfile) for reference.
+3. Clone this project:
+ ```
+ git clone --recurse-submodules https://github.com/msojocs/wechat-web-devtools-linux.git
+ ```
+4. Run the following command in your local project directory to build the DevTools:
+ ```
+ ./tools/setup-wechat-devtools.sh
+ ```
+5. (Optional) Run the following command to install the application icon:
+ ```
+ ./tools/install-desktop-icon-bash.sh
+ ```
+
+After that, you can launch WeChat DevTools by clicking the application icon or running `bin/wechat-devtools` from the command line.

+# Differences from Other Linux WeChat DevTools Versions
+
+1. Supports the latest version with continuous personal updates; new tags trigger automatic CI builds and Release uploads.
+2. The core build process is completely open-source and can be modified.
+3. Fixed NWjs Menu segmentation faults to ensure the latest version runs correctly (by dragonation).
+4. Node modules are recompiled during the build to ensure native modules work correctly on Linux.
+5. Update downloads support resumable transfers and use the Taobao domestic npm mirror for faster downloads (stability to be tested).
+6. Pure Linux support using C++ to simulate the official compiler. [wx-compiler](https://github.com/msojocs/wx-compiler)
